Introduction Polypropylene (PP) is a versatile thermoplastic polymer widely used in various industries for its remarkable properties such as chemical resistance, durability, and flexibility. Among its many applications, PP sheets play a crucial role in sectors ranging from packaging to automotive and construction. In recent years, innovation in PP sheet manufacturing has been paramount, driven by the demand for advanced materials with enhanced performance characteristics. Evolution Of PP Sheet Manufacturing:

Polypropylene sheets have undergone significant evolution in manufacturing processes over the years. Initially, PP sheets were primarily manufactured through extrusion processes, yielding flat sheets with uniform thickness. However, advancements in technology have led to the development of more sophisticated manufacturing techniques such as co-extrusion and thermoforming.

Co-Extrusion Technology:

Co-extrusion involves the simultaneous extrusion of multiple layers of polymers, additives, or reinforcing materials to produce a composite sheet with tailored properties.  Top  PP  sheet manufacturers have embraced co-extrusion technology to create sheets with enhanced features such as improved strength, impact resistance, and barrier properties. By incorporating layers of different materials or additives, manufacturers can customise PP sheets to meet specific application requirements, such as food packaging or automotive components.

Thermoforming Capabilities:

Thermoforming is another innovative technique employed by PP sheet manufacturers to create complex shapes and structures from thermoplastic materials.  With advancements in thermoforming technology, manufacturers can produce PP sheets with intricate designs and geometries, expanding the range of applications beyond traditional flat sheets. This capability is particularly beneficial for industries requiring custom packaging solutions or lightweight yet durable components.
